The color of dusk is the amber deposited at the bottom of the oak barrel, and the last ray of light is as sticky as honey, slowly seeping in through the cracks in the porch. There is the sweet scent of wet soil and decaying honeysuckle in the air. That sweetness is overripe from the roots, carrying the weight of memory. The old man was sitting in a rocking chair, with the blanket on his knees half off. His fingers hung in the air, trembling slightly, as if he were touching the back of a mule that no longer existed. Frogs croaked from the swamp in the distance, one after another, as if they were counting the blood and oaths swallowed by the land. He saw that time was not a river, but countless layers of wings-some dove gray, some crow black-that flapped simultaneously, raising up old dust and wisps of baby hair. The granddaughter ran across the porch in her bare feet, the wooden boards groaning slightly. Her blond hair shimmered like cornrows, and her ankles were speckled with fresh mud. The sight made his throat tighten. Sixty years ago, another girl ran like this. Her footprints had already been turned into clay by the rain, but the moment she started running was forever mixed into the air, and every breath reopened that afternoon. The rocking chair continued to rock back and forth, its creaking sounds blending into the tapestry of cicada chirping. He closed his eyes and felt all yesterday rising from the cracks in the floor, wrapping the present moment softly. When the darkness finally spread up the stairs, there was something like a smile at the corner of his mouth. The twilight plated him into a soft bronze statue, but deep in the copper, there was still soft flesh.

It has probably been more than 40 years since I left my life in the kampong. Sometimes when I think about it, some vague scenes and characters emerge from my mind. It's just that I didn't save the photos as memories at that time. To be honest, the trend of taking photos was not that popular at that time. Now I can only rely on memory alone to recall the situation back then. This book brings together the opinions and participation of brothers and sisters to complete this creation, and I hope it can evoke everyone's memories of a beautiful childhood life. With the rapid development of urbanization, the little red dot (Singapore) is small and different from other neighboring countries such as Malaysia, Thailand and Indonesia. It has a large area and a low population density, and has a large space for development. However, the little red dot is facing growing population pressure and is being driven out one by one across the island. The small citizens living in the countryside have been replaced by group living towards high-altitude development; from a sparse kampung life to a dense HDB housing form. Due to this forced change, the life trajectory of kampongs was swallowed up by reinforced concrete buildings, and now the only remaining traditional kampung - Lorong Wanguo Kampong - has been preserved with great difficulty, but its future fate is uncertain. From a carefree childhood to the current digital age where everyone has a mobile phone. From a life of living in harmony and mutual help without any intention to a self-styled state where everyone is responsible for their own affairs, the change in lifestyle has never returned and left traces that are difficult to trace. If you want to truly experience early kampung life, you can get a glimpse of the scenes in neighboring countries, but the differences and feelings you experience are difficult to match.
